"Sir! We have additional enemy reinforcements; Six hundred vessels, they outnumber us fifty to one!" The XO Called out, as the sounds of alarms filled the CIC of the Reverence II.

Whitcomb grit her teeth as the red icons flitted onto the tactical display, but she was confident in the abilities of her men, the abilities of her ship, and most of all, the vast technological gulf between her own ships, and the enemy ships.

Whitcomb considered the tactical scenario briefly, before picking up the receiver. "Undying Storm, Flash of Steel, form up in standard escort formation." The woman said, signalling the two Hastati class cruisers that were providing covering fire for the Reverence II.

"Unwavering Guard, Valiant Lustre, form up the rear!" She called out, dissemenating the positions through holographic projection.

Four Hastati class cruisers formed up in rectangular formation to provide overlapping long-range fields of fire, while three Athena class cruisers, the Concordia, Nereis, and the Armata formed up in a triangular position near the rear of the Reverence II.

Twelve ships poised in a defensive position, providing overlapping fields of fire as the enemy ships opened fire.

When the Militia warships fired on the Aschen vessels, their ordinance would seem to strike true, but to little effect as each round, each laser, bullet, missile, all seemed to strike a milky white barrier that engulfed the Aschen ships, the barrier flared a brilliant white with each weapon impact, and it showed no signs of wavering.

"Shields are holding..." Colonel Ronson reported. "All ships report minimal damage."

"Targets acquired!" The Tactical officer called out.

The Reverence II Shook slightly, shuddering from the latest weapon impact.

"Serve me her head on a plate!" Whitcomb called out. "Eliminate them, no survivors!"

The ship shook again, it's shields flaring a brilliant white.

It was the Aschen's turn now, and Whitcomb intended to capitalize on the opportunity. "Their ships are small, and fast, we'll hit them with area denial! All batteries salvo fire!"

Locking onto the Militia's fighter craft, the massive Reverence II adjusted it's pitch slightly, exposing all seven-hundred and fifty ventral Turbo-disruptor batteries, each battery sporting two individual cannons that discharged roughly the equivalent of sixty one thousand five hundred and four terajoules of energy, or fourteen point seven megatons of TNT. (For reference, an average yield nuclear bomb is approximately one hundred and fifty kilotons. One Megaton is one thousand kilotons.) Each turbo disruptor impact was more than capable of obliterating most smaller vessels, especially if they lacked sophisticated shield technology, and thick armor.

The batteries opened fire, slinging a dazzling display of brilliant green streaks of light towards the Militia's fighters, a display they would likely not survive as the withering salvo of Aschen weapons fire would likely obliterate each of the Battle-fighters in a single hit, blasting apart hull and liquefying the crew inside.

The Hastati class cruisers formed up a second volley, centering each of their own heavy batteries on the remaining militia fighters, saturating the velvety blackness with dazzling displays of brilliant green, orange, and a multitude of other colors.

The wave of fighter craft came next, gargantuan ventral bays sliding back under the Reverence II, thousands of fighters began to pour fourth, Raptor Talons, Apollos, Prowlers, and Century bombers poured fourth into the abyss, swarming into individual squadrons, engaging the Militia fighters in brutal dogfights within the blackness of space.

The Planet wouldn't be spared either, as the Hastati class cruisers gunned their engine through the thick of battle, throwing up thick explosive flak fields that threatened to devour any Militia fighter that dared to get too near.

The Valiant Lustre, and the Flash of Steel were the first to position themselves in orbit above the Militia formations, they bore their guns down, and began to fire; they would bathe Blackrock in fire if they had too.

Despite all the chaos going in, and around Blackrock between Gavax's Empire, and the CORE, the Aschen forces stationed within the system maintained a valiant defense against the onslaught from the CORE units.

Aschen shields flared brightly, while weapons fire from their warships dazzled the blackness of the Blackrock System.

"Sitrep..." Admiral Whitcomb demanded, while staring out at the three-dimensional projection of the system before her.

"We're holding, but we've got cruisers reporting damage, shields are failing aboard the Valiant Lustre.. we're holding... but we're losing our grip... we've got good news though; an affirmative response from fleet." The Lieutenant reported, while passing the report over to the Admiral for her consideration.

"These aliens have us in an effective stalemate, we don't have the firepower to push forward." Whitcomb added, growling at the results of the report.

Her own ship had taken quite the beating, but the behemoth shields of the Reverence II were able to weather even the mightiest attacks that CORE Could dish out.

---

The Small floatilla of Aschen vessels pushed forward, engaging Core Warships that strayed too close; unlike the Militia, the Aschen Empire was a powerful adversary, and it would soon show.

Hundreds of additional contacts winked into existence, Aschen warships of various stripe, and class began to wink in, one by one.

The Command Carrier 'Pride of Langara' followed suit, flashing in roughly 150,000km starboard of the Reverence II. Admiral Montrose offered a rather cocky grin.

"Looks like you need a hand, Whitcomb." The Young woman hailed, while bringing up her own displays to target the CORE ships in view.

"All frag cannons target enemy warships, full charge!" Montrose bellowed, as the Command Carrier lurched forward, unleashing a heavy barrage of school-bus sized ferric tungsten slugs at the nearest CORE Ship, likely breaking it in two and tearing it to pieces.

Tens of thousands of Aschen starfigters emerged from their respective carriers, aided by the hundreds of imperial Aegis cruisers that provided dense flak fields to make life difficult for the machine armies, these were supplemented by a literal warm of Furie class drones that began emerging from the several dozen Troy class robotics cruisers.

Montrose began plotting the tactical scenario, with evened odds and Aschen ships jumping in all across the field, she hailed the Reverence II.

"Whitcomb, Pride Actual... we'll cover your approach, intiate planetary assault procedures and prepare to land boots on the ground; I'll take out what looks like a central command and control node..." Montrose said, pulling up the Core Angel Descender on her Tactical displays.

"Alright fleet! Check your targets, watch the crossfire; Little bastards up front, big ones in back." Montrose hailed.

The Tides would turn soon.

---

Acknowledging the order, Whitcomb nodded over towards her Helm and tactical officers.

"Full foreward thrust, power to all batteries, target closest enemy ships first, fleet's going to clear us a path to begin landing procedures... lock and load people! Grav lifts prepare for tactical deployment!" Whitcomb called on the intercom.

The Aschen Reverence II Lurched forward, and began it's move towards Blackrock itself.

The Aschen, in all their arrogance were a clever people, and had the military might of their Empire to back it up.

The data feeds kept coming in, it seemed that the ships they destroyed, were merely being replaced by additional ships, but that didn't deter the Aschen one bit, they were confident in the abilities of their crew, and the abilities of their warships to shrug off, and hold any incoming attack.

The Reverence II continued it's forward pace, shields flaring brightly with renewed vigor as the ship prepared for close battle.

Thousands of Athena Class missile carriers dotting the battlefield positioned themselves for the next phase of the Aschen assault. High-yield Tricobalt ordinance were loaded inside the MIRV payloads of the Aschen Empire's Thunderbolt missile system. A missile system that was seen as by far the most powerful strategic interstellar missile system ever fielded by the Aschen Empire.

At the incoming Core message, Montrose simply scowled, and opted to transmit a terse reply.

"This world is sovereign territory of the United Aschen Empire, you have no right to dictate anything to us, vacate this world at once, or you will be destroyed. We do not negotiate with invaders."

At that moment, an Adjutant handed the Aschen Admiral a clipboard.

"All Athena missile carriers report ready on missile deployment... I'll bring it up on the display."

Montrose turned to her strategic display, massive blue spheres engulfing nearly the entirety of the Core formation.

"Whitcomb... target their command and control ship with the singularity driver."

Admiral Whitcomb stared at the communicator for a moment. She knew that firing the singularity gun at such trajectories ran a fairly large risk of physically destroying the planet.

She paused for what seemed like an eternity, before issuing the order.

"Lieutenant Kestrel... prepare the targeting computer for singularity driver deployment, initiate primary alignment and weapon magnetic supercooling assemblies; commence primary graviton induction."

The Lieutenant offered a crisp salute, and moved to relay the orders.

--

The Aschen Reverence II began to slow, before coming to a complete stop, massive armored panels along it's entire 30km long dorsal structure began to open up, and retract, exposing a wicket cannon assembly, anomalous gravity readings, and spacetime eddies almost immediately followed.

The Aschen Missile cruisers, also prepared their payloads.

Gaining the upper hand, the Aschen fleet continued to press against the machinations that held their world, thousands of ships against the blackdrop of space engaging, and unleashing their fury of munitions against their enemy, this culminated as bright flashes of light in Blackrock's night sky.

But something more urgent grabbed Admiral Whitcomb's attention, an energy spike somewhere on the surface of the planet below.

Gritting her teeth at the sudden spike in detectable slip-space energies, she turned towards the display, and then towards her tactical officer.

"I've got Tachyon emissions coming from the planet..." She hadn't even formulated a viable ground assault, but her eyes were narrowed squarely upon the tactical display. "We need to put boots on the ground, anyway... I want Adepts of War, and Shock Troops in their drop pods and ready for deployment. I want it yesterday!" Whitcomb shouted.

"Admiral! Magnetic temps have reached nominal; primary alignment is complete, and graviton induction is at thirty nine percent, and climbing!"

"Prepare neutronium slug for insertion! Energize gravity compression sleeves!" A Technician called out.

"Neutronium slug removed from gravity envelope, initializing transfer to primary graviton assemblies!" A Second technician confirmed, as his eyes watched the displays.

The air within the Reverence II's CIC was tense with anticipation, the singularity gun had lined up, and the Aschen were preparing to unleash one of their most powerful weapons against the CORE.

---

On the surface

Dozens of dull booms, tremors, and shockwaves filled the cave complex as Aschen forces dropped onto the surface, dozens of orbital drop pods impacting the ground in a cacophony of activity.

Hatches popped in sync from the now landed pods, echoing with audible thuds on the hard, barren desert ground, four men per pod, Aschen marines each and every one of them, along with two-men per pod Adepts of war, whom towered over the soldiers.



Several moments went by, and a dozen heavy pods landed with deafening cracks, gravity decelerators kicking up massive plumes of dust. Inside each pod was a single Myrmidon Heavy Battle Tank, with dozens of pods hitting the ground, the Aschen soldiers of the 4th Armored Company had completed their deployment.

Captain Decurion checked his maps, which were comprised of intense geological scans of the local area. "The Anomaly is here somewhere... readings indicate they were deep underground." The Captain said, while his men gathered around a prefabricated command post that deployed from one of the massive drop pods. It was an entirely self contained, automated, and unfolding command center that could be deployed from orbit to seize quick control of surface targets when Reverence insertion was too dangerous, or unavailable.

"Once the prefab deployes we'll move out, line up the tanks and Second platoon to move on the city here..." The Captain said, pointing to the map. "Third platoon will move into the hills, there's likely cave entrances there... you'll make your way into the caves, and attempt to locate the source of the anomaly... We don't have much room for error here, check your Cuirasse gear, and make sure you're ready for that singularity to drop, because when it does, it's game over for these machines, and the shockwave is going to liquefy your insides unless you're in cover..." The Captain called out.

"We'll have exactly one Millicenton when that cannon's ready to fire; I'll call over comms!"

Gesturing to the horizon, the Captain gave the order.

"Move out!"
